Asian American Stories (aastories.org), an initiative operating under Silicon Valley Community Media (svcommunitymedia.com), is committed to enhancing the visibility and voice of the Asian American Pacific Islander (AAPI) community. With this mission in mind, we launched our inaugural video contest in May 2024 with the theme "All of Us Belong Here," and a second contest in May 2025 with the theme "My Gift to America."

Both campaigns were a huge success, and the award ceremonies brought together hundreds of Asian Americans to celebrate our individual stories. Thus, the Asian American Stories video contest has established itself as an annual Bay Area event. We are dedicated to celebrating AAPI diversity and experiences through storytelling.

Our mission is to empower and unify AAPI & ethnic leaders by using media and communication to bridge the gap between Asian Americans and other communities across the United States.

Description

At Silicon Valley Community Media, we are dedicated to presenting stories that convey the richness & diversity of Asian-American experiences to Silicon Valley and beyond. For over a decade, we have produced, funded, and distributed thousands of creative projects through film & digital media. We have also proudly celebrated diverse culture through hundreds of events.
